Sleeve Fragment with Plaid Cuff — Unknown

This sleeve is trimmed with a handsome blue-green and ecru plaid cuff. Plaids are relatively rare in textile collections from Coptic Egypt and are generally preserved when interwoven with other motifs, such as birds, leaves, or flowers.
